Background

The healthcare sector continues to face growing demands linked to public health challenges, healthcare accessibility, emergency preparedness, and the strengthening of health systems. Nurses and healthcare personnel play a critical role in ensuring quality healthcare delivery and resilient health services at community and institutional levels.

This training programme aims to strengthen the professional capacities of nurses and healthcare-related employees through practical and context-based learning. The programme focuses on enhancing technical competencies, communication, patient care practices, and community-oriented healthcare approaches, while supporting broader efforts toward sustainable and resilient health systems.

Content and Structure

The programme includes training sessions and practical modules related to:

  • Patient care and healthcare service delivery
  • Community health approaches
  • Health communication and coordination
  • Professional ethics and standards
  • Emergency preparedness and healthcare resilience
  • Public health and preventive care practices
